I wanted to use the patterns to paper-piece the dresses but they were all kind of big for this small image. So I used the insert from the packaging. You know the little squares that show the different patterns that come in the pack?
Those little squares are perfect for paper-piecing when you need smaller matching prints. Another idea is to use the tags and such that come in some of the paper packs. The patterns are often reduced on those as well (and I never use those as is anyway).
